I love the Lowepro camera bags...we have both the Nova 3 (standard camera bag) and a Slingshot 200 (a sling-type backpack). Both bags fit the camera body and all 3 lenses. However, we generally bring the slingshot 200 on almost all of our trips because it also fits our video camera and anything else we want to carry. I really don't say too much about which one we bring because Chris is gracious enough to carry it!
